【INITIAL MARKET CONTEXT】 Over the past 3 to 6 months, Middlefield Banc Corp ($MBCN) has experienced significant volatility typical of small-cap financial stocks. Trading volumes have seen a modest uptick, and amid broad market uncertainty, investors are proceeding with caution. 【COMPANY AND TRANSACTION】 Middlefield Banc Corp is a U.S. regional bank providing core financial services such as deposits, loans, and other banking operations. It maintains a stable customer base in its area, though competitive pressures and its limited capital size remain challenges. Recently, insider Michael Ranttila, an Officer, executed a purchase transaction on February 3, 2025, buying 300 shares at an average price of $25.5, for a total of $7,650. This purchase, executed as a standalone trade (not a cluster trade or part of consecutive trades), is seen as a vote of confidence in the company, reflecting his long-term outlook even though it represents only a fraction of the total holdings compared to overall outstanding shares. 【INDUSTRY CONTEXT AND RECENT EVENTS】 In the financial sector, the past three months have been marked by interest rate fluctuations, tightening regulations, and concerns over loan quality.
